WebWhen your stock options vest on January 1, you decide to exercise your shares. The stock price is $50. Your stock options cost $1,000 (100 share options x $10 grant price). You pay the stock option cost ($1,000) to your employer and receive the 100 shares in your brokerage account. On June 1, the stock price is $70. WebMay 18, 2024 · Here are some thoughts on best practices for both privately held and publicly traded companies: 1. Timing of grants and setting the exercise price. One of the basic requirements for most stock options granted in the United States, to receive the desired tax treatment, is that the exercise price be set no lower than the fair market value of the ... WebStatutory Stock Options. If your employer grants you a statutory stock option, you generally don't include any amount in your gross income when you receive or exercise the option. However, you may be subject to alternative minimum tax in the year you exercise an ISO.
